The Importance of Energy-Efficient Windows
Windows are more than simply openings that enable light and fresh air into a home. They are important elements of a structure's thermal envelope, which assists to maintain a constant indoor temperature level. Energy-efficient windows are designed to reduce heat transfer, lower drafts, and prevent air leakage, ultimately resulting in lower cooling and heating expenses. According to the U.S. Department of Energy, windows can account for 25% to 30% of residential heat loss and gain. For that reason, ensuring that windows are in excellent condition is necessary for maintaining a home's energy effectiveness.
Typical Window Problems and Their Impact on Energy Efficiency
Before diving into the repair procedure, it's important to determine the common problems that can impact window efficiency. Here are a few of the most frequent problems:

Drafts and Air Leaks:
Causes: Cracks, gaps, or worn-out weatherstripping.Impact: Drafts can substantially increase heating and cooling expenses by allowing conditioned air to escape and unconditioned air to enter.
Broken Seals:
Causes: Aging, direct exposure to extreme temperatures, or physical damage.Impact: Broken seals in double- or triple-pane windows can lead to fogging and minimize insulation homes.
Worn-Out or Damaged Frames:
Causes: Moisture damage, termite invasion, or general wear and tear.Impact: Damaged frames can cause air leaks and make it tough to open or close windows, causing increased energy intake.
Faulty Hardware:
Causes: Rust, deterioration, or mechanical failure.Impact: Malfunctioning hardware can prevent windows from closing appropriately, triggering air leaks and decreasing energy efficiency.
Cracked or Broken Glass:

Fixing energy-efficient windows can be a straightforward process if you follow these steps:

Identify the Problem:
Conduct a thorough assessment of all windows to determine any concerns such as drafts, fogging, or harmed frames.Use a candle light or incense stick to spot air leaks by moving it around the window frame and keeping in mind where the flame flickers.
Seal Air Leaks:
Weatherstripping: Apply weatherstripping around the window frame to seal gaps and prevent air leaks. Common types include foam, rubber, and vinyl.Caulking: Use a high-quality, weather-resistant caulk to seal spaces in between the window frame and the wall.Insulating Films: Install insulating films on the window glass to minimize heat transfer and enhance energy efficiency.
Replace Broken Seals:
Diagnosis: If you notice condensation or fogging between the panes of double- or triple-pane windows, the seal is most likely broken.repairs to upvc Windows: In some cases, the seal can be fixed by reapplying a sealant. However, if the damage is comprehensive, it might be required to replace the entire window unit.
Repair or Replace Damaged Frames:
Assessment: Check for indications of moisture damage, rot, or termite invasion. If the damage is small, you can often repair the frame.Repair: Sand down any rough locations, apply a wood filler, and repaint or stain the frame.Replacement: For severe damage, consider replacing the entire window frame. Modern products such as vinyl, fiberglass, and composite deal outstanding toughness and energy efficiency.
Service Window Hardware:
Lubrication: Clean and lube the window hinges and locks to guarantee they operate smoothly.Replacement: If hardware is beyond repair, replace it with brand-new, energy-efficient elements.
Replace Cracked or Broken Glass:

How do I know if my windows need repair?
Common indications include drafts, fogging, difficulty in opening or closing, and visible damage to the frame or glass.
What is the most typical reason for window leaks?
Damaged weatherstripping and gaps in the caulking are the most frequent causes of air leaks around windows.
Can I repair a broken seal myself?
In many cases, you can reapply a sealant, however for extensive damage, it is recommended to consult a professional.
What products are best for energy-efficient windows?
Vinyl, fiberglass, and composite products provide excellent durability and energy effectiveness.
How often should I examine my windows?
It is suggested to check windows a minimum of once a year, preferably before the onset of the heating or cooling season.
Are energy-efficient window repairs economical?
Yes, the initial expense of repairs can be balanced out by long-lasting savings on energy expenses and increased home value.
